08/15 11:05A Namibian Minerals 6 Mos Net 7c A Shr Vs 28c
Namibian Minerals Earns -2: 2Q, 6 Mos Fincl Tables
Namibian Minerals Corp. - London
2nd Quar June 30:
2000 1999
Revenues $9,700,000 $10,300,000
Net income 1,000,000 5,400,000
Shr ern (basic)
Net income .02 .14
6 months:
Revenues 21,900,000 22,000,000
Net income 3,300,000 10,600,000
Avg shares 46,700,000 37,900,000
Shr ern (basic)
Net income .07 .28
The company said its earnings before amortization of goodwill for the latest
six months were $4.4 million or 9 cents a share versus $10.6 million or 28
cents a share a year earlier.
It said diamond production for the latest quarter was 45,600 carats versus
76,000 carats a year earlier. It said diamond production for the latest six
months was 98,500 carats versus 192,100 carats a year earlier.
It said difficult mining conditions and the mining of lower grade material
resulted in lower production in the latest six months.
Namibian Minerals Corp. (NMCOF) is a diamond producer.
